#28DBFB Color
#28DBFB is rgb(40, 219, 251) in RGB, hsl(189, 96%, 57%) in HSL, and about cmyk(84%, 13%, 0%, 2%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Vivid Sky Blue (#00CCFF), visibly different at ΔE 11.75.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#28DBFB Channel Values
How #28DBFB bre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 40 · G 219 · B 251 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 189° · S 96% · L 57%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 189° · S 84% · V 98%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 84% · M 13% · Y 0% · K 2%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.66:1 vs white · 12.62: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#28DBFB background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#28DBFB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#28DBFB?
#28DBFB is a mid-tone teal — rgb(40, 219, 251) in RGB and hsl(189, 96%, 57%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Vivid Sky Blue (#00CCFF), which is visibly different at a CIE76 distance of 11.75.
What is the RGB value of #28DBFB?
#28DBFB is rgb(40, 219, 251) — red 40, green 219, and blue 251 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#28DBFB?
#28DBFB converts to approximately cmyk(84%, 13%, 0%, 2%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#28DBFB be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#28DBFB scores 1.66:1 against white and 12.62: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#28DBFB as a CSS color keyword?
No. #28DBFB is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kturquoise (#00CED1) at a CIE76 distance of 16.62, which is visibly different.
